Linden is a neighborhood in northeastern Columbus, Ohio. It was established in 1908 as Linden Heights Village, and was annexed into Columbus in 1921. The neighborhood saw high levels of development in the 1920s.

Seeking respite from the loss of her son, Sarah spent eight years in Europe gathering ideas, furniture, and furnishings and antiques to build Linden Hall. Construction for Linden Hall began in 1911 and opened with a dedication ceremony on Christmas Day 1913. Many business meetings with coal and coke industry leaders were held at Linden Hall.
